Planning and Preparation
The first step in any construction project is careful planning. This is even more critical when dealing with something as complex as a garage door.
- Measurements: Accurately measure the garage door opening. Height, width, and depth are all essential. Consider any obstructions or irregularities in the opening.
- Door Type: Decide on the type of garage door you want to build. Common types include sectional doors (the most popular), roll-up doors, and swing-out doors. Each type has its own construction requirements.
- Materials: Choose your materials wisely. Wood, steel, and aluminum are common choices. Consider factors like durability, weight, insulation, and aesthetics. Don’t forget hardware like hinges, rollers, tracks, and springs.
- Tools: Gather all the necessary tools. This will likely include a saw, drill, level, measuring tape, wrenches, screwdrivers, safety glasses, and gloves.
- Blueprints/Plans: Obtain detailed blueprints or plans. You can find these online, but ensure they are from a reputable source and tailored to the specific type and size of door you’re building.
Remember, proper planning is the foundation of a successful project.
Step-by-Step Construction of a Sectional Garage Door
For the sake of this guide, we’ll focus on the construction of a sectional garage door, as it’s the most common type. Keep in mind that this is a simplified overview, and each step requires careful attention to detail.
- Frame Construction: Build the frame for each section of the door. This typically involves cutting the chosen material (wood, steel, or aluminum) to the correct dimensions and assembling it using screws, nails, or welding (depending on the material).
- Panel Installation: Install the panels within the frames. These panels can be made of various materials, including wood, steel, or insulated foam. Secure the panels to the frames using appropriate fasteners.
- Hinge Installation: Attach hinges to the sections. These hinges allow the door to bend as it moves along the tracks. The placement and alignment of the hinges are crucial for smooth operation.
- Roller Installation: Install rollers on the edges of each section. These rollers will guide the door along the tracks. Ensure the rollers are properly lubricated.
- Track Installation: Install the vertical and horizontal tracks. The tracks must be perfectly aligned and securely fastened to the garage walls and ceiling. This is a critical step for safety and proper operation.
- Spring Installation: Install the torsion spring system. This is arguably the most dangerous part of the process and should only be attempted by experienced professionals. The springs provide the counterbalance that allows you to easily lift and lower the door.
- Cable Installation: Attach the cables to the springs and the bottom brackets of the door. The cables transfer the spring tension to the door, assisting in lifting and lowering.
- Opener Installation (Optional): If you’re installing a garage door opener, follow the manufacturer’s instructions carefully. The opener should be properly adjusted to prevent the door from opening or closing too forcefully.
Safety Considerations
Garage doors are heavy and contain high-tension springs. Improper installation or maintenance can lead to serious injury or even death. Here are some essential safety precautions:
- Wear safety glasses and gloves at all times.
- Never work on the springs while they are under tension.
- Disconnect the power to the garage door opener before working on the electrical components.
- Have a helper present to assist with lifting and maneuvering heavy sections.
- If you are unsure about any step, consult a professional.
